Radiology: A Vital Medical Discipline

Radiology is a specialized medical discipline focused on using imaging techniques to diagnose and treat various medical conditions. Consultant radiologists are trained to interpret complex images generated by modalities such as X-rays, CT scans, MRIs, and ultrasounds. Their insights are essential for accurate diagnoses, treatment planning, and monitoring the progress of medical interventions.

The Role in Patient Care

Consultant radiologists are integral to patient care at various stages:

  • Diagnosis: Accurate diagnoses empower medical teams to devise effective treatment plans.
  • Treatment Guidance: Radiologists assist in guiding procedures and interventions using real-time imaging.
  • Monitoring: They monitor patient progress through imaging, helping adjust treatment plans as needed.
  • Preventive Care: Radiologists contribute to preventive screenings that aid in early disease detection.

FAQs about Consultant Radiologists in the Middle East

Q: What qualifications do consultant radiologists hold? A: Consultant radiologists typically hold a medical degree, complete a radiology residency, and often pursue further subspecialty training.

Q: How do radiologists stay updated with evolving technology? A: Radiologists attend conferences, engage in continuing education, and stay connected with the latest research to remain at the forefront of their field.

Q: What’s the demand for consultant radiologists in the Middle East? A: The demand is substantial due to the region’s expanding healthcare infrastructure and the importance of medical imaging in diagnostics.

Q: How does the Middle East support professional development in radiology? A: The Middle East offers opportunities for advanced training, research, and participation in conferences to support radiologists’ ongoing growth.

Q: What are some challenges faced by consultant radiologists in the Middle East? A: Challenges can include heavy workloads, keeping up with rapidly evolving technology, and ensuring access to the latest imaging equipment.

Q: How do consultant radiologists contribute to public health awareness? A: Consultant radiologists participate in public health campaigns by providing insights on the importance of screenings, early detection, and preventive care.
